A gym replacing or expanding a floor rarely wants one machine — it wants a matched run of the same model, or a fast way to fill several stations at once. Big-box clubs, independent gyms, boutique studios and personal-training spaces all buy differently: a big-box floor needs duplicate cardio banks, a boutique studio needs one or two dense pieces, a PT studio needs versatility per square foot.

Volume changes the sourcing path

A single-machine swap is a normal quote; a multi-station refresh is a Dealer Program conversation — a live inventory feed and dealer pricing so you're not re-shopping from scratch as new stock arrives.

Condition tier is a durability call, not a cosmetic one

A floor under daily member use wears differently than a personal-training studio with lighter, supervised use — we factor that into which tier we recommend, not just price.

Which condition tier should I choose?

It depends on the tradeoff you care about: Cleaned & Serviced if function per dollar matters most — it arrives mechanically serviced but keeps its cosmetic wear, since touch-up isn't included in that tier. Remanufactured if appearance matters too — repainted, worn parts replaced with new, made mechanically sound. Tell us the use case when you request a quote and we'll recommend one rather than leave it to guesswork.
